Selena Quintanilla-Pérez, known widely as the Queen of Tejano music, left an unforgettable imprint on the music world when her life was tragically cut short 31 years ago. Born in Lake Jackson, Texas, Selena captivated audiences with her dynamic performances, infectious music, and undeniable charisma. Her passing in 1995 marked the loss of a phenomenal talent, but her influence continues to endure, touching the lives of fans and artists alike. Her story is one of a remarkable individual who broke barriers, transcended cultural boundaries, and made a lasting impact on the world stage.

Selena Quintanilla: A Timeless Legacy
To this day, Selena’s music continues to resonate with audiences across the globe. Her vibrant blend of pop and traditional Mexican music inspired a generation of new artists and laid the foundation for the mainstream acceptance of Latin music in the United States. Songs like "Dreaming of You" and "Bidi Bidi Bom Bom" remain classics, their catchy rhythms and heartfelt lyrics capturing listeners' imaginations. In addition to music albums, Selena's legacy has been preserved through various media projects, including a successful biographical film and a Netflix series.

The Enduring Influence of Selena’s Music
Selena Quintanilla’s influence transcends her contributions to the music industry; it extends deeply into the realms of fashion and cultural empowerment. Known for her daring fashion choices, Selena became a trendsetter, popularizing looks that marry tradition with modernity. Her bold and innovative style has continued to inspire fashionistas who see her as a pioneer in celebrating Latin aesthetics and culture.
